The Type 1 Diabetes Score in 08755, Toms River, New Jersey is 12 out of 100 when comparing 34,000 ZIP Codes in the United States.
87.83 percent of the population in 08755 drive to work alone. 1.15 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 64.16 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 13.58 percent of the residents in 08755 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.45 members with about 2.20 cars available per household.
An estimate of 92.71 percent of the residents in 08755 has some form of health insurance. 35.32 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 73.13 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 08755 would have to travel an average of 8.33 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Ocean Medical Center .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 08755, Toms River, New Jersey.

As of , an estimate of 27,164 residents live in 08755 with a median age of 43.1 years. 23.52 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 23.22 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 37.21 percent of the residents in 08755 is currently married, and 17.44 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 08755 is $8,562.08.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 08755 is approximately $1,379. The median household spends about 16.11 percent of their income on housing.

Type 1 Diabetes is a chronic condition in which the pancreas produces little or no insulin. This means that individuals with Type 1 Diabetes need to closely monitor their blood sugar levels and administer insulin regularly. Access to healthcare services is crucial for individuals with Type 1 Diabetes as they require regular check-ups, medication refills, and sometimes emergency care.
